The ThinkSwiss Scholarship is now open. This program is only open to students currently enrolled at an accredited Indian, Australian, Singaporean university/institute and will be pursue master or undrrgraduate program in Switzerland.
Scholarship Description
ThinkSwiss Research Scholarship program Asia-Pacific is funded by the State Secretariat for Education, Research and Innovation (SERI) and is supported by swissnex India, the Embassy of Switzerland in Singapore and Embassy of Switzerland in Australia. The aim of the program is to promote research opportunities in Switzerland for Indian, Australian and Singapore students and to foster the exchange between Swiss, Asia-Pacific universities and research institutions.
Award Value
The ThinkSwiss Research Scholarship provides a prorated amount according to the length of your stay: a monthly scholarship of CHF 1,600 (approx. USD 1,600) for a period of two to three months (CHF 4,800 maximum).
Level and Area of Studies
Master and undergraduate degree in any discipline.
Place of Study
The study will be taken in Switzerland.
Eligibility and Criteria
- Currently be enrolled at an accredited Indian, Australian, Singaporean university/institute.
- Be a Master’s student or an undergraduate student who will have completed his/her second year when the term of the research stay begins in Switzerland.
- Provide a written confirmation from a professor from a Swiss university that he/she will accept you for a research stay in his/her group.
Applicants’ Nationality
The citizens of India, Australia and Singapore are welcome to apply.
